The Illinois Family Institute (IFI) is a Christian organization based in Carol Stream, Illinois. Founded in 1990, its stated mission is “upholding and re-affirming marriage, family, life and liberty in Illinois”, and it is affiliated with the American Family Association. The organization’s legislative arm is the 501(c)(4) lobbying group Illinois Family Action, founded in 2010. The organization’s executive director is David E. Smith, who in 2006, succeeded Peter LaBarbera, founder of Americans for Truth about Homosexuality.

IFI is a vocal opponent of abortion, separation of church and state, “activist judges”, the “marriage penalty”, civil unions, same-sex marriage, gambling and drug legalization. In 2009, the Southern Poverty Law Center (SPLC) designated IFI as an anti-gay hate group on the grounds that the organization is primarily “focused on attacking gay people and homosexuality in general”.

The Illinois Family Institute (IFI) was founded by former Illinois State Representative Penny Pullen as a nonprofit corporation on March 28, 1990, in Tinley Park, Illinois. Pullen, whom President Ronald Reagan had appointed to the President’s Commission on the HIV Epidemic in 1987, served as IFI’s first executive director starting on January 14, 1992.
